Exploring Natural Energy Boosters: An Overview
In today’s quest for sustainable energy solutions, natural boosters have gained significant attention as alternatives to conventional stimulants. Among these, kratom—a herb native to Southeast Asia—has emerged as a topic of interest due to its potential effects on enhancing focus and stamina. Kratom is scientifically known as Mitragyna speciosa and has been used traditionally for centuries. Its leaves contain unique compounds that interact with the body’s opioid receptors, offering various therapeutic benefits, including pain relief and mood elevation.
However, when considering natural energy boosters, it’s crucial to understand the legal status of kratom in different regions. As of recent years, there have been discussions around the legality of kratom in the United States, notably in New Jersey, where efforts to establish clear regulations are ongoing. Is Kratom Legal in New Jersey? Understanding Regulations
In New Jersey, the legal status of kratom has evolved over time, and it’s essential for consumers to stay informed about current regulations. While there have been debates surrounding its classification as a controlled substance, kratom is currently considered legal in the state. However, this legality comes with certain restrictions and guidelines. The purchase, possession, and distribution of kratom are regulated, and vendors must adhere to specific rules regarding age restrictions and product labeling.
It’s crucial to note that local laws can vary, and some municipalities within New Jersey may have additional regulations or even stricter rules. Therefore, before purchasing kratom in the state, individuals should verify the current legal status and consult local authorities for any specific guidelines related to its use and sale.
